When it comes to jewelry appraisal values, it’s important to understand that prices for natural diamonds, lab-grown diamonds, and gold can fluctuate from year to year. These changes are driven by shifts in global supply and demand, market trends, and economic factors like inflation and currency strength. Natural diamond prices, for example, may rise or fall based on mining production and consumer demand, while lab-grown diamonds can experience price shifts as technology improves and availability increases. Gold, a key component in many jewelry pieces, is a globally traded commodity whose value is also highly sensitive to market conditions. Because of these factors, the appraised value of your jewelry can vary over time, and that is why Artigem provides our valuations services.
